I think both Dimmu Borgir and Cradle of Filth are both amazing bands, each in their own way.
When I first heard the first Cradle Of Filth album ` The Principle of Evil made Flesh` in 1995, I was blown away !!!. Their excellent debut has classics such as `To Eve the Art of Witchcraft`, `The Forest Whispers my Name` and `The Black Goddess Rises`. If some of their songs became horror movies, they would be a cross between Hammer Horror and the Universal monster series (Bride of Frankenstein, Dracula, the Wolfman etc), with bits of H.P Lovecraft and Clive Barker thrown in the insanity and tongue in cheek that is Cradle of Filth. Dimmu Borgir are fantastic, I first saw them on the Friday Rock Show when the promo for `Mourning Palace` was shown. Mourning Palace , is still on of my favourite songs (I just love that catchy keyboard lick (its an arpeggio in D minor ) thats the main theme of the song), Enthrone Darkness Triumphant is one of my favourite albums by this band. Puritanical Euphoric Misanthropy is another piece of their musical genius, this album is up there with classics as Slayers `Reign in Blood`, and Morbid Angel`s `Altars of Madness`. |

Listen to some Darkthrone, Burzum, Leviathan, Weakling, Beatrik, Make a Change... Kill Yourself, or any other really bleak and depressive black metal band, and tell me an expensive production job wouldn't strip away at least fifty percent of the evil atmosphere. That's part of the appeal of aggressive and/or nihilistic music (of any kind, really); It doesn't compromise and pander to the general public perception of what "good sound" is. |
